Tiago has a weird and probably unknown setup to adjust headlight throw for high beam:
Step 1: Switch ON low beam
Step 2: Change/adjust throw level
Step 3: Now switch to high beam to see the change.

Hopefully, this short video clip explains it better than my words:

This setup is "available" in all the cars with single barrel headlights with level adjustments. It was there in my first gen Indigo too.

REASON: The headlamp leveler changes the angle of the whole reflector. And since low beam and high beam operate in the same light, any change in angle effects both.

Only thing to note is that the leveler only works when the light is in low beam.

So last week I started hearing a 'tak' sound at every stop point while opening/closing driver's door. I looked closer and found the screw on the door hinge was loose already. Got it tightened at a FNG as I was at my hometown over the weekend.

The mech however was praising the car for its steering, suspension, chain driven engine, easy access to oil filter and all the loaded features at this price point. He also unscrewed and pulled out the cabin air filter and appreciated the good quality filter used by Tata (FYI - He worked in Toyota Service for several years in the middle east).
